ASH-BREASTED SIERRA-FINCH


The 'Ash-breasted Sierra-finch' ('''Phrygilus plebejus''') is a species of bird in the Emberizidae family.
It is found in Argentina, Bolivia, Chile, Ecuador, and Peru.
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ical dry shrubland, subtropical or tropical high-altitude shrubland, and subtropical or tropical high-altitude grassland.
